Open Top Touring is a wonderful experience in Banff that transports visitors back in time, exploring the town in a vintage-style 1930s automobile. It’s a great way to get to a few of the most famous Banff viewpoints, while learning about the area’s history.

Open Top Touring puts a spin on the common bus tour, allowing you to ride in luxury and receive 1930s royalty-style treatment. If you are visiting Banff, adding this 1.5-hour tour to the start of your Banff itinerary will provide you with historical facts on a fully open-top roof (glass or canvas roof used in inclement weather) guided by an expert storyteller in period costume. You can book this if you’re a small group, or book out the entire car for large groups and events like a wedding or business trip.

Open Top Touring Overview

  • Departs From: Brewster Transportation Centre (100 Gopher St, Banff AB)
  • Length: 1.5 Hours
  • Ages: All ages are welcome
  • Availability: This tour runs daily in the summer, and on weekends during the fall
  • Cancellation Policy: Cancellations before 24 hours receive a full refund on Viator.
  • Accessibility: There is a high step to get into the vehicle, for which the guide and driver will provide a step stool. The two viewpoints are flat, paved/gravel landings.  These automobiles are not wheelchair accessible.

Open Top Tour Highlights

  • Enjoy Surprise Corner, one of our favorite viewpoints
  • Drive Tunnel Mountain Dr.
  • Spend some time taking in the views from Mount Norquay Road.
  • Guide in period costume
  • 1930s vintage automobile

Open Top Tour Important Tour Details

  • This tour leaves from Brewster Transportation Centre, located at 100 Gopher St.
  • The automobile is equipped with blankets for any guests chilled from the mountain air as well as cup holders for any drinks you have
  • USB charging ports are available in case your camera or phone loses charge from all the photo opportunities.
